本文目录导读:
Linux是什么:深入解析开源操作系统的精髓
在当今的计算机世界中,Linux无疑是一个举足轻重的存在,从服务器到移动设备,从云计算到物联网,Linux的身影无处不在,对于许多初学者来说,Linux仍然是一个神秘而复杂的领域,Linux究竟是什么呢?本文将带您深入解析Linux的精髓,让您对Linux有一个全面的认识。
Linux的起源与发展
Linux起源于1991年,由芬兰计算机科学家林纳斯·托瓦兹(Linus Torvalds)开发,最初,Linux只是一个用于个人计算机上的自由操作系统内核,但随着时间的推移,它逐渐发展成为一个完整的操作系统,并得到了全球范围内的广泛应用。
Linux的发展离不开开源社区的支持,开源社区中的开发者们通过协作,不断完善Linux的功能和性能,使其成为一个功能强大、稳定可靠的操作系统,Linux也遵循着开放源代码的原则,任何人都可以查看、修改和分发Linux的代码,这使得Linux具有极高的灵活性和可定制性。
Linux的特点与优势
1、开放性:Linux是一个开源的操作系统,任何人都可以查看、修改和分发其源代码,这种开放性使得Linux具有极高的透明度和可信度,同时也促进了Linux的快速发展和广泛应用。
2、稳定性:Linux内核经过长时间的优化和测试,具有极高的稳定性和可靠性,这使得Linux成为许多企业和组织首选的服务器操作系统。
3、可定制性:Linux的高度可定制性使得用户可以根据自己的需求来定制操作系统,无论是桌面环境、软件包管理器还是系统服务,用户都可以根据自己的喜好来选择和配置。
4、安全性:Linux具有强大的安全性能,可以有效防止病毒、木马等恶意软件的攻击,Linux还提供了丰富的安全工具和策略,帮助用户保护自己的数据和隐私。
5、跨平台性:Linux支持多种硬件平台和架构,包括x86、ARM、MIPS等,这使得Linux可以在各种设备上运行,包括个人电脑、服务器、移动设备、嵌入式设备等。
Linux的应用领域
1、服务器领域:Linux在服务器领域具有广泛的应用,许多企业和组织都选择Linux作为服务器操作系统,因为它具有稳定性、可靠性和安全性等方面的优势,Linux还支持各种服务器软件和服务,如Web服务器、数据库服务器、邮件服务器等。
2、云计算领域:随着云计算技术的不断发展,Linux在云计算领域也得到了广泛应用,许多云计算平台都基于Linux构建,如OpenStack、Kubernetes等,这些平台提供了丰富的云计算服务,如虚拟机管理、容器编排、网络管理等。
3、嵌入式领域:Linux在嵌入式领域也具有广泛的应用,许多嵌入式设备都选择Linux作为操作系统,因为它具有跨平台性、可定制性和安全性等方面的优势,Linux还支持各种嵌入式硬件和软件接口,使得嵌入式设备的开发更加便捷和高效。
4、个人电脑领域:虽然Windows在个人电脑领域占据主导地位,但Linux也在逐渐扩大其市场份额,许多用户选择Linux作为个人电脑操作系统,因为它具有开放性、可定制性和安全性等方面的优势,Linux还支持各种桌面环境和应用程序,使得用户可以根据自己的喜好来选择和使用。
如何学习Linux
对于初学者来说,学习Linux可能是一个挑战,只要掌握了正确的方法和步骤,就可以轻松入门Linux,以下是一些学习Linux的建议:
1、了解Linux的基本概念:需要了解Linux的基本概念,如内核、文件系统、用户权限等,这些概念是学习Linux的基础。
2、选择合适的Linux发行版:Linux有许多不同的发行版,如Ubuntu、CentOS、Debian等,初学者可以选择一个适合自己的发行版开始学习。
3、掌握命令行操作:Linux的命令行操作是学习Linux的关键,需要掌握常用的命令和命令选项,以便在Linux系统中进行各种操作。
4、学习Shell编程:Shell编程是Linux系统管理员必备的技能之一,通过学习Shell编程,可以编写自动化脚本和工具来管理Linux系统。
5、参与开源社区:参与开源社区是学习Linux的好方法,可以通过阅读开源项目的代码和文档来了解Linux的实现原理和最佳实践,还可以与其他开发者交流和分享经验。
Linux是一个功能强大、稳定可靠、开放自由的操作系统,通过深入了解Linux的起源、特点、优势和应用领域等方面的知识,我们可以更好地认识Linux并掌握其精髓,通过不断学习和实践Linux技术,我们可以更好地利用Linux来推动计算机技术的发展和应用。
发表评论